[Appendix 2] Introduction to Renewal Tool
<Precautions>
Note 1. The renewal tool is compatible with the following capacity:
• General-purpose interface/SSCNET interface: 0.1 kW to 0.4 kW (100 V), 0.1 kW to 37 kW (200 V), and 0.6 kW to 55 kW
(400 V)
• Built-in positioning: 0.1 kW to 0.4 kW (100 V) and 0.1 kW to 7 kW (200 V)
2. Note that the coasting distance is different between the MR-J2S servo amplifier and the MR-J4 servo amplifier.
When DB assignment function is used for a servo amplifier of 11 kW or more, set the parameter as follows.
For general-purpose interfaces, set [Pr. PD27] as "0006".
For SSCNET interfaces, set [Pr. PD08] as "0006".
3. When replacing, some models cannot use the existing regenerative option. Provide regenerative options as necessary by
reselecting the capacity, including calculating the regenerative ability again. Refer to Chapter 7.
4. A separate 24 V DC power supply (current capacity: 80 mA or more) for the interface is required when the internal 24 V
DC power supply for the interface is used for the MR-J2S servo amplifier. Must be provided by the customer. (Not included
with the renewal tool.)
5. There is no restart function in the MR-J4 servo amplifier during momentary power interruption. When replacing, if undervoltage
(AL 10.1 or AL 10.2) is generated by instantaneous power failure, reset the alarm (turn off the power once) and restart.
6. Please note that if the renewal kit is used, it is necessary to remove the renewal kit when replacing the servo amplifier cooling
fan.
7. When replacing, it is necessary to adjust the command pulse train logic setting between the positioning module and the servo
amplifier. For details, refer to Part 2 Section 3.7.
8. This is the time between power-on and servo-on reception. Due to different reception times, sometimes review of the external
sequence is necessary upon replacement.
9. When replacing to the MR-J2S servo amplifier, it is necessary to set the parameters to EM1 (DB stop) (at the time of shipment
of the MR-J4 servo, the parameter is set to EM2 (deceleration stop)). For details about parameter settings, refer to Part 2 for
general-purpose interfaces, Part 3 for SSCNET interfaces, and Part 4 for built-in positioning.
For built-in positioning, it is not able to change the assignment of the forced stop signal (CN1-42 pin) by the parameter in the
MR-J4 servo amplifier. When the assignment of the EMG signal in the existing MR-J2S servo amplifier has been changed, the
existing wiring change becomes necessary.
10. This is the time until alarm signal output. Due to different reception times, sometimes review of the external sequence is
necessary upon replacement. Refer to Part 7 for details.
11. Note that the renewal tool is not compatible with alarm code output.
12. Upon replacement, it is necessary to set the parameter for the encoder output pulses.
For details about parameter settings, refer to Part 2 for general-purpose interfaces, Part 3 for SSCNET interfaces, and Part 4
for built-in positioning.
13. When replacing, a separate communication cable (USB cable: MR-J3USBCBL3M) is required to connect between the servo
amplifier and the personal computer.
14. The renewal tool is not compatible with RS-422/232C serial communication functions.
15. Please note that the command pulse frequency and the droop pulse output unit are different.
16. Due to differences in servo motor maximum speed, for secondary and simultaneous replacement the output value of the
monitor (servo motor speed) is different from that of the existing servo amplifier.
Note that it is required to change the program when using monitor output with existing equipment.
17. In order to connect between the SSCNET conversion unit (model: MR-J4-T20) and the personal computer, both the existing
communication cable (model: MR-CPCATCBL3M) and the junction cable for RS-232C (model: MR-J4T20CH00) are required.
18. Please note that the control circuit power supply of the 400 V servo amplifier (7 kW or less) between MR-J2S and MR-J4 are
different.
19. Not included with the renewal tool for 400 V. Please note that it is required to be laid again when the terminal size etc. are
different.
20. When replacing a converter unit, a new cable for CN1 is required to be laid.
21. A renewal kit and mounting attachment are not compatible with a heat sink outside mounting attachment of the MR-J2S servo
amplifier.
22. The renewal tool is not compatible with the DI/DO combination function.
